Listed by Barry Plant South BarwonClean lines, natural light, and flexible functionality - 24 Precinct Road in Charlemont is a beautifully designed home that balances comfort and simplicity in all the right ways.
From its attractive street presence and low maintenance front garden to its light filled interior, this 2 bedroom, 1 bathroom home delivers modern ease with smart zoning and thoughtful use of space.
Step inside and you're greeted by a generous living area bathed in sunlight. Picture windows frame garden views and bring in warmth, while timber style flooring and a soft neutral palette create a calm, relaxed vibe that flows throughout the home.
To the left, the sleek U shaped kitchen delivers clean, contemporary styling with white cabinetry, stainless steel appliances, a tiled splashback, and a wide window perfectly positioned over the sink. The adjoining dining zone provides effortless integration with both the kitchen and the living area, making it ideal for entertaining or daily family life.
Both bedrooms are well sized and fitted with built in robes, and the central bathroom continues the home's streamlined aesthetic - offering a walk in shower, large vanity and tasteful finishes in soothing tones. Just down the hall, the dedicated home office or study is perfectly positioned for quiet work from home days, study sessions, or even nursery potential.
Additional highlights include a separate laundry with external access, a full sized linen press, ducted heating, and a secure single car garage with internal access.
Out back, the home opens up to a private, fully fenced yard complete with a stepping stone path, open lawn, low maintenance planting, and a handy garden shed - perfect for extra storage or weekend gardening projects. Whether you're planning BBQs with friends, letting the dog run, or simply soaking up the sun, there's plenty of outdoor space to enjoy.
Set in a growing and family friendly pocket of Charlemont, the home is just minutes to local shopping, schools (including Iona College), parks, public transport, and Barwon Heads Road - offering a quick route to both the Geelong CBD and the Surf Coast.
